8.

Find the value of the expression 10098+9694+9290++86+42. \begin{gathered} 100 - 98 + 96 - 94 + 92 - 90 \\ {}+ \cdots + 8 - 6 + 4 - 2. \end{gathered}

20 20

40 40

50 50

80 80

100 100

Answer: C

Written solution:

We can group the sum as follows: (10098)+(9694)++(42). \begin{gathered} (100 - 98) + (96 - 94) \\ {}+ \cdots + (4 - 2). \end{gathered} Note that each pair evaluates to 22 and there are 2525 pairs. Therefore, the total sum is 225=50.2 \cdot 25 = 50.

Thus, C is the correct answer.
